- An Emmy-winning animation studio just bought the rights to multiple Roblox titlesBaobab Studios, an Emmy-winning animation company, has acquired the exclusive rights to popular Roblox titles Natural Disaster Survival, Barry’s Prison Run, and Deepwoken. The studio, co-founded by former Zynga VP Maureen Fan, plans to develop animated feature-length movies and television series based on these games, which have collectively garnered around 10 billion visits on the Roblox platform.

- Videogames are more of a rich guy's hobby than ever, says analyst, and that's 'leaving a whole portion of the market to Fortnite, Minecraft, Roblox'Analyst Matt Piscatella suggests the video game market is increasingly catering to high-earners, leaving a significant portion of the audience to free-to-play titles like Fortnite, Minecraft, and Roblox. This trend, described as a 'K-shaped economy' for gaming, means those who can afford premium games get better experiences, while others are left with microtransaction-heavy titles. Piscatella notes that PC gaming still offers a market for cheaper, shorter games, and suggests consoles could adopt more nimble strategies to capture a wider audience.

- Meta And YouTube Lose Social-Media Addiction LawsuitA California jury found Meta and YouTube liable in a lawsuit alleging their platforms contributed to a young adult woman's social media addiction and mental health issues. The companies were found negligent in their design, failing to warn users of risks, and causing substantial harm. Meta was assigned 70% of the $3 million compensatory damages, with YouTube responsible for the remaining 30%.
- What is the Roblox Error 1001? (Explained)Roblox Error 1001 is not a genuine system-generated error but rather a community-created hoax that has circulated online since 2022. This fake error, often presented with a "Possible Raid Warning," is not documented by Roblox and is used in some horror games for storytelling or in edited content. Authentic Roblox error messages are technical and do not include alarming instructions related to real-world threats.
- Louisiana man charged with possessing CSAM is not a Roblox employee, but he did make Roblox gamesA Louisiana man, Jamie Borne, was arrested and charged with possession of CSAM and owning a child sex doll. While initial reports suggested he was a Roblox programmer, Roblox Corp clarified that Borne was not an employee but a user who created games on the platform. Roblox has deactivated his accounts and experiences, and the incident has reignited discussions about the platform's child safety standards amidst ongoing lawsuits from state attorneys general.
